Everything on the Wall Earned Its Spot
Before a new head or shaft joins the wall, it goes through the same launch-monitor checks — and for wedges, the same turf sled and sand tray runs — that any client's equipment would. Some soles simply grind more predictably than others, and that's one of several factors we weigh before deciding a brand is worth carrying. Looking for something you don't see here? Our Bar for Carrying a Brand
Manufacturing that holds up under repeated grinding, and performance claims we can actually back up on the launch monitor — margin doesn't factor into it.
